Abstract

The general solutions of the Wess-Zumino consistency condition for the Weyl anomalies are derived in a purely algebraic manner. The solutions are obtained, in arbitrary dimensions, by explicitly computing the cohomology of the corresponding Becchi-Rouet-Stora-Tyutin differential in the space of integrated local functions at ghost number unity. © SISSA 2007.
